Tasks

-Provide technical recommendations and guidance during outage planning phase to internal and external customers. -Technical guidance to field engineers and service managers during outage planning and execution of industrial, fossil, and nuclear steam turbines for both GE and oOEM units. -Lead service center complex repairs on rotors, diaphragms, casings, valves, etc. -Provide inspection and test plan for site assembly/disassembly and for service center repair scope. -Collaborate and partner with sales/service directors, on site services, repairs centers, field engineers and parts engineering groups to provide technical direction and guidance. -Be part of lean methodologies to ensure robust daily management, engineering deliverables, and continuous improvement, centered on Safety, Quality, Deliver & Cost in that order. -Be single point of contact and technical interface for complex repairs projects with repairs sales, customer service managers, project managers, sourcing, engineering, and quality team. -Provide technical guidance to parts engineering and sourcing teams for product design form, fit and function. -Responsible to meet project on time engineering deliverables and technical requirements. -Lead and participate product qualification process first of a kind for service shops, design reviews and technical risks discussion both internally and externally with the customers.

What You Bring

-Change agent – ability to engage employees globally and empower teams to drive change. -Capable of providing concise technical directions with strong analytical and problem-solving skills. -Bachelor’s degree in mechanical engineering or related field of study from an accredited college or university. -Steam turbine disassembly, assembly, startups and operational exposure. -Minimum of 2+ years of field execution experience, preferably within the power generation industry. -Ability to effectively prioritize and manage multiple projects. -Minimum of 4+ years of experience in steam turbine service engineering. -Able to communicate technical information in a clear and concise manner, both in writing and verbally. -Continuous improvement mindset with the ability to recognize opportunities for productivity improvements. -Good understanding of steam turbine and balance of plant systems and operations. -Steam turbine rotating and stationary components inspection methods and repairs. -Disposition on product/process non-conformances and support implementation of corrective/preventative actions through RCA. -Deliver on commitments, sense of urgency to respond quickly and efficiently, proactive, self-starter.

About Ge Vernova

-Traces roots back to Edison and Alstom, merging power, renewable, digital & financial wings. -Headquartered in Cambridge, MA, crafts large-scale gas turbines, SMRs, wind turbines, hydro and grid tech to fuel economies. -On the nuclear front, advancing small modular reactors (like BWRX‑300) in partnership with utilities and supporting semiconductor projects. -Wind prowess spans onshore, offshore and blade making—with key sites like Dogger Bank offshore and blade plants in Spain. -Electrification arm tackles grid stability: HVDC, transformers, storage, conversion, plus GridOS software powering smarter infrastructure. -Weaves finance and consulting through energy-infrastructure investments, funding solar farms to pipelines via GE Energy Financial Services.
